<div>A veritable floating city, Oasis of the Seas redefined what a mega-ship means, occasionally packing in over 6,000 passengers. This means a bevy of brilliantly-designed entertainment and activity options - particularly the fun and fickle FlowRider surf simulator, which is a must-try on any voyage.</div>
